🧾 Ingredients
Dry Ingredients:
1 ¾ cups all-purpose flour
½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
2 tablespoons granulated sugar
1 tablespoon baking powder
½ teaspoon baking soda
¼ teaspoon salt
Wet Ingredients:
2 large eggs
1 ½ cups milk
⅓ cup vegetable oil (or melted butter)
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Optional Add-ins:
½ cup semi-sweet chocolate chips

👨🍳 Step-by-Step Instructions
1. Prepare the Dry Ingredients
Mixing these ingredients well ensures the waffles will have an even texture and consistent flavor.
2. Mix the Wet Ingredients
In another bowl, beat the eggs, then add the milk, oil (or melted butter), and vanilla extract. Whisk until smooth and fully combined.
3. Combine Wet and Dry
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ients. Gently mix until just combined.
Overmixing can make the waffles dense instead of fluffy.
If you’re using chocolate chips, fold them into the batter at this stage.
4. Preheat the Waffle Iron
Lightly grease it with oil or non-stick spray to prevent sticking.
5. Cook the Waffles
Pour enough batter onto the waffle iron to cover the surface evenly. Close the lid and cook until the waffles are crisp and fully cooked.
6. Serve and Enjoy
Carefully remove the waffles and serve immediately. Top with whipped cream, chocolate syrup, or your favorite toppings for the ultimate indulgent experience.
🔥 Tips for Perfect Chocolate Waffles
Making perfect waffles is easy when you follow a few simple tips:
Do not overmix the batter: This keeps the waffles light and fluffy
Preheat your waffle iron properly: Ensures crispy edges
Grease lightly: Prevents sticking without making waffles oily
Keep waffles warm: Place cooked waffles in a 200°F (93°C) oven while you finish the batch
Use quality cocoa powder: It makes a big difference in flavor
🥞 Variations You Can Try
Want to switch things up? Here are some delicious variations:
1. Double Chocolate Waffles
Add both cocoa powder and chocolate chips for an extra-rich experience.
2. Chocolate Banana Waffles
Mash one ripe banana into the batter for natural sweetness and moisture.
3. Protein Chocolate Waffles
Add a scoop of chocolate protein powder and slightly increase the milk to keep the batter smooth.

🧊 Storage and Reheating
Refrigerator: Store in an airtight container for up to 3 days
Freezer: Freeze waffles in a single layer, then transfer to a bag for up to 2 months
Reheating:
Use a toaster for crispy waffles
Or reheat in the oven at 350°F (175°C) for 5–10 minutes
